Walker County Commissioner leaving Republican party

LaFayette, Georgia (WDEF) Will Walker County Commissioner still be a Republican after today?

Qualifying ends today for local races in Georgia.

And Walker County’s top political officer holder says her party doesn’t want her anymore.

Bebe Heiskell told WQCH radio on Thursday “I feel a little like Donald Trump. The Republican Party rejecgted him, and now the local party has rejected me, in my opinion.”

She says the local Tea Party has taken over the Republican Party leadership and is hostile to her.
